Two coupled inductors L₁ = 8H and L₂ = 32H have coefficient of coupling K = 0.4. The mutual inductance between them is

A.

40 H

B.

102.4 H

C.

6.4 H

D.

64 H

Correct option is C

L1=8 HL2=32 HCoefficient of coupling K=0.4The formula for mutual inductance M between two coupled inductors is given by:M=KL1L2M=0.4×8×32M=0.4×256=0.4×16=6.4 HSo, the mutual inductance between the inductors is 6.4 H.\bullet L_1 = 8\,H \\[4pt]\bullet L_2 = 32\,H \\[4pt]\bullet \text{Coefficient of coupling } K = 0.4 \\[8pt]\text{The formula for mutual inductance } M \text{ between two coupled inductors is given by:} \\[6pt]M = K \sqrt{L_1 L_2} \\[8pt]M = 0.4 \times \sqrt{8 \times 32} \\[6pt]M = 0.4 \times \sqrt{256} = 0.4 \times 16 = 6.4\,H \\[8pt]\text{So, the mutual inductance between the inductors is } 6.4\,H.​​
